Social
Responsibility
A
responsible corporate citizen, the Green Africa Group makes regular
contributions towards fighting crime and community initiatives, such as
Mr Crime Stop, community police forums, and cultural programmes and
events.
The Group also sponsors Dragon Boat Racing and in 2006 gave the South
African women’s team the support they needed to participate
in the World Championships in Taiwan.
It’s the dream of Group Chief Executive, George Chen, to
establish a Green Africa Small Business Foundation. Each company in the
Group would contribute to the Foundation, which would direct the funds
towards entrepreneurial development and training.
A number of high-profile partners are already in place and
George’s vision is to replicate a tried and tested model that
equips unemployed people with basic skills that enable them to earn a
living by becoming self-employed (e.g. they’re taught to sew,
fix shoes, cut keys, etc.). Since the majority of jobs in modern
economies are created by the small business sector, George is
optimistic that the Green Africa Foundation could make a real
difference to alleviating South Africa’s unemployment
situation.
